Transaction 57248e176f0b837c83163b503bc2667dedc9312052e949629ee8da37a4d1212c
1 Input
1 Output
-
57248e176f0b837c83163b503bc2667dedc9312052e949629ee8da37a4d1212c:0
- value
- 1514786
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 865474d2af412c8edb322d77830a4ae102c99d8d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DFGiqQjKDSPWQx5bdLbq27GuYUScQyZ2m